How they compare

Dominican Republic currently reports 325.41 million constant 2024 US$ against 290.21 million constant 2024 US$ in Libya, a difference of 35.20 million constant 2024 US$.

That makes Dominican Republic's figure about 1.1 times Libya's.

The two have swapped places 11 times across 60 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Libya ahead.

Dominican Republic ranks 84th and Libya ranks 87th of 178 countries.

Official development assistance (ODA) is defined as government aid designed to promote the economic development and welfare of developing countries. Monetary aid is estimated as net disbursements. This data is expressed in US dollars. It is adjusted for inflation.
